Moon

Aims

  • To present the effects of the Moon on the Earth: how the Moon influences the tides, and how over a long period it influences the length of the Earth's day and the tilt of the Earth's axis.
  • To provide a detailed description of the Moon - the history of its formation, its phases, its diverse surface features and its varying temperatures.
  • To illustrate recent exploration of the Moon - the Apollo missions and the information they collected, and Lunar Prospector's more recent discovery of lunar ice.
